What a Local Move Costs

Moving in or out of Conley falls under typical metro Atlanta pricing. A studio or one-bedroom apartment usually runs $250 to $500, a two- or three-bedroom home runs $600 to $1,200, and a four-bedroom-plus house runs $1,300 to $2,500 or more. Hourly labor generally lands between $25 and $50 per mover, so a two-person crew with a truck often totals $100 to $150 an hour.

Before You Book

  • The billing clock usually starts when the truck leaves its depot and stops when it returns, not just while it sits at your address, so a crew based closer to Conley costs less in travel time.
  • Basic carrier liability pays only $0.60 per pound per item. A 30-pound television worth $1,000 would net just $18 in a claim, so ask about full value protection for anything expensive.
  • Confirm whether the quote is binding, and ask about extra charges for stairs, elevators, a long carry from the truck to your door, or oversized items like pianos and safes.
  • Mid-week and mid-month dates typically cost less than weekends or the May-through-August rush.
  • Pack loose items and disassemble furniture ahead of time; hourly labor gets expensive fast when the crew is waiting on you.

Households arriving from another state report $34,693 in average annual income; those relocating from elsewhere in Georgia report $34,793. Long-distance arrivals are the higher-budget half of the market.

How this works: IRS SOI County-to-County Migration Data, 2022-2023. The IRS compares the address on consecutive tax returns, so every move here is a real filed household. The catch: it publishes annually with about a two-year lag, counts Clayton County rather than city limits exactly, misses people who don't file a return, and leaves 19% of moves unattributed to a specific county, because flows too small to publish are grouped into regional buckets instead.
